Launch, sea ambulance collide near Ithaafushi Resort
Accident reported around 1am on Tuesday
Three people sustained injuries
Injured transported to Male' for treatment

An accident has occurred at sea with a launch and sea ambulance colliding in the waters near Waldorf Astoria Maldives Ithaafushi.

According to information revealed by the Maldives National Defense Force (MNDF), the sea ambulance had been travelling from M. Muli and the launch had disembarked from capital Male' City, until eventually colliding in an accident near Ithaafushi Resort around 1am in the morning on Tuesday.

MNDF further revealed that two individuals from the eight in the sea ambulance, along with the captain who had been driving the other launch, had sustained injuries of varying severity in the accident.

Following the report of the accident at 1am last night, an MNDF Male' Area Coastguard Squadron Launch was dispatched to the scene, accompanied by another sea ambulance, to transport the injured individuals to Male' for treatment.
